A desktop SMT pick and place machine is a compact, automated device used in the assembly of printed circuit boards (PCBs). Its primary function is to pick up small components from a feeder and precisely place them on the PCB, which is crucial for maintaining the speed and quality of electronic assembly processes. These machines vary in features, capacity, and price, tailored to meet diverse production needs.

Wybór maszyny odpowiedniej do potrzeb

When selecting the right desktop SMT pick and place machine, consider the following:

  • Wielkość produkcji: Determine how many components you need to assemble per hour to select a machine that can meet your production requirements.
  • Typy komponentów: Ensure the machine can handle the specific types of components you work with, whether they are SMD, through-hole, or mixed.
  • Ślad: Assess the available space in your facility to ensure the machine will fit comfortably without disrupting operations.
  • Funkcje oprogramowania: Look for machines with user-friendly software that makes programming and operation easier.

Maintenance Tips for Desktop SMT Machines

Like any machinery, proper maintenance is crucial for ensuring the longevity and performance of your desktop SMT pick and place machine. Here are some tips:

  • Regularne czyszczenie: Keep the machine clean to avoid dust and debris affecting its performance. Regularly check and clean the nozzles and feeder systems.
  • Kalibracja: Regularly calibrate the machine to ensure optimal accuracy in component placement.
  • Aktualizacje oprogramowania: Ensure that the machine’s software is updated to benefit from advancements and improvements.
